The Scarlet Letter: Hester Prynne and Jesus

Summary: The love shown from Hester Prynne and the love shown from Jesus is identical.
The Scarlet Letter, a novel written by Nathaniel Hawthorne, talks about a committement shown to not injure another person's life; a commitment that is above all sacrificial, a sacrifice for the sake of others, even when others may hate you. Even when knowing that in order to maintain this commitment, you must bear a symbol of disgrace and shame, it is a sacrifice for others so that others won't be hurt. Hester Prynne showed this commitment, because she loved a man, and like Christ, she showed a dedication to not affect people because of her mistakes in the past. Love bears all things, believes all things, always hopes, endures all things, and it never fails (1 Corinthians 13:7-8)
